走芯机主要适用于加工直径较小、长度较长的材料, commonly used for processing products such as pipes, shafts, threaded rods, and steel. Due to its advantages such as high precision, high efficiency, and high degree of automation, core walking machines are widely used in many industries.
首先, in the mechanical manufacturing industry, core walking machines are commonly used to process various components, such as axles in the automotive industry and transmission shafts in the mechanical industry. Core walking machines can improve machining accuracy and product quality in these fields, while also saving labor and time costs.
其次, in the construction industry, core walking machines are also widely used. For example, pipes processed by core walking machines can be used for building drainage systems, HVAC systems, and so on. Due to its ability to achieve high efficiency and precision in machining, the core walking machine has also received widespread attention and application in the construction industry.
另外, in industries such as aerospace, electronics, and medical equipment that require high precision, chip machines also have important applications. For example, various high-precision components can be processed using a core walking machine, which can be used in the manufacturing of aerospace vehicles and electronic products.
In general, core walking machines are suitable for processing materials with smaller diameters and longer lengths, and are suitable for multiple industries such as mechanical manufacturing, construction, aerospace, electronics, 医疗设备, 等. Due to its advantages such as high precision, high efficiency, and high degree of automation, core walking machines have broad application prospects in various industries.
